Spongelab Interactive
Spongelab is a science education website for teachers and students created by Spongelab Interactive. The website provides a free online collection of multimedia including educational games, videos, images, and lesson plans, with a focus on game-based learning. Spongelab.com is a web-based teaching platform that allows educators to combine science, discovery learning tools and technology to create a visually engaging interactive whole. The website is a self-described “global science community” that has seen its base grow to more than 50,000 active monthly users. It stitches together interactive multimedia, online teaching and classroom metrics. Users gain points and credits for exploring the website, which can be used to unlock access to discounts for science education products. Platform description Spongelab.com, is a web-based education platform specializing in playing science-based games and teaching students about STEM fields topics. ELearning
Educational technology (commonly abbreviated as edutech, or edtech) is the combined use of computer hardware, software, and educational theory and practice to facilitate learning. When referred to with its abbreviation, edtech, it often refers to the industry of companies that create educational technology. In addition to the practical educational experience, educational technology is based on theoretical knowledge from various disciplines such as communication, education, psychology, sociology, artificial intelligence, and computer science. It encompasses several domains including learning theory, computer-based training, online learning, and m-learning where mobile technologies are used. Definition The Association for Educational Communications and Technology (AECT) has defined educational technology as "the study and ethical practice of facilitating learning and improving performance by creating, using and managing appropriate technological processes and resources". Human Body
The human body is the structure of a Human, human being. It is composed of many different types of Cell (biology), cells that together create Tissue (biology), tissues and subsequently organ systems. They ensure homeostasis and the life, viability of the human body. It comprises a human head, head, hair, neck, Trunk (anatomy), trunk (which includes the thorax and abdomen), arms and hands, human leg, legs and feet. The study of the human body involves anatomy, physiology, histology and embryology. The body anatomical variability, varies anatomically in known ways. Physiology focuses on the systems and organs of the human body and their functions. Many systems and mechanisms interact in order to maintain homeostasis, with safe levels of substances such as sugar and oxygen in the blood. DNA Transcription
Transcription is the process of copying a segment of DNA into RNA. The segments of DNA transcribed into RNA molecules that can encode proteins are said to produce messenger RNA (mRNA). Other segments of DNA are copied into RNA molecules called non-coding RNAs (ncRNAs). mRNA comprises only 1–3% of total RNA samples. Less than 2% of the human genome can be transcribed into mRNA ( Human genome#Coding vs. noncoding DNA), while at least 80% of mammalian genomic DNA can be actively transcribed (in one or more types of cells), with the majority of this 80% considered to be ncRNA. Both DNA and RNA are nucleic acids, which use base pairs of nucleotides as a complementary language. During transcription, a DNA sequence is read by an RNA polymerase, which produces a complementary, antiparallel RNA strand called a primary transcript. RNA Polymerase
In molecular biology, RNA polymerase (abbreviated RNAP or RNApol), or more specifically DNA-directed/dependent RNA polymerase (DdRP), is an enzyme that synthesizes RNA from a DNA template. Using the enzyme helicase, RNAP locally opens the double-stranded DNA so that one strand of the exposed nucleotides can be used as a template for the synthesis of RNA, a process called transcription. A transcription factor and its associated transcription mediator complex must be attached to a DNA binding site called a promoter region before RNAP can initiate the DNA unwinding at that position. RNAP not only initiates RNA transcription, it also guides the nucleotides into position, facilitates attachment and elongation, has intrinsic proofreading and replacement capabilities, and termination recognition capability. Guitar Hero
''Guitar Hero'' is a series of music rhythm game video games first released in November 2005, in which players use a guitar-shaped game controller to simulate playing primarily lead, bass guitar, and rhythm guitar across numerous songs. Players match notes that scroll on-screen to colored fret buttons on the controller, strumming the controller in time to the music in order to score points, and keep the virtual audience excited. The games attempt to mimic many features of playing a real guitar, including the use of fast-fingering hammer-ons and pull-offs and the use of the whammy bar to alter the pitch of notes. Most games support, single player modes, typically a Career mode to play through all the songs in the game, and both competitive and cooperative multiplayer modes. With the introduction of ''Guitar Hero World Tour'' in 2008, the game includes support for a four-player band including vocals and drums. Photosynthesis
Photosynthesis is a process used by plants and other organisms to convert light energy into chemical energy that, through cellular respiration, can later be released to fuel the organism's activities. Some of this chemical energy is stored in carbohydrate molecules, such as sugars and starches, which are synthesized from carbon dioxide and water – hence the name ''photosynthesis'', from the Greek ''phōs'' (), "light", and ''synthesis'' (), "putting together". Most plants, algae, and cyanobacteria perform photosynthesis; such organisms are called photoautotrophs. Photosynthesis is largely responsible for producing and maintaining the oxygen content of the Earth's atmosphere, and supplies most of the energy necessary for life on Earth. Glycolysis
Glycolysis is the metabolic pathway that converts glucose () into pyruvate (). The free energy released in this process is used to form the high-energy molecules adenosine triphosphate (ATP) and reduced nicotinamide adenine dinucleotide (NADH). Glycolysis is a sequence of ten reactions catalyzed by enzymes. Glycolysis is a metabolic pathway that does not require oxygen (In anaerobic conditions pyruvate is converted to lactic acid). The wide occurrence of glycolysis in other species indicates that it is an ancient metabolic pathway. Indeed, the reactions that make up glycolysis and its parallel pathway, the pentose phosphate pathway, occur in the oxygen-free conditions of the Archean oceans, also in the absence of enzymes, catalyzed by metal. In most organisms, glycolysis occurs in the liquid part of cells, the cytosol. Genomics Digital Lab
Genomics Digital Lab (GDL) is a browser-based series of educational games, simulations, and animations created by Spongelab Interactive. It is designed to teach high school students about biology including photosynthesis, respiration, transcription, and translation. Genomics Digital Lab was released in 2009 and is available for purchase at home or school, or as a free 7-day trial. Game play The user takes on the mission to save a dying plant. This is first done in the introductory level, where the user must identify the correct light, gas, and liquid conditions to make a plant thrive and survive. In the intermediate level, the user enters each of the organelles (chloroplast, mitochondrion, and nucleus) where they must pass a variety of challenges. Each lesson has 3-4 levels, each starting with a tutorial, then getting progressively harder. Organ (anatomy)
In biology, an organ is a collection of tissues joined in a structural unit to serve a common function. In the hierarchy of life, an organ lies between tissue and an organ system. Tissues are formed from same type cells to act together in a function. Tissues of different types combine to form an organ which has a specific function. The intestinal wall for example is formed by epithelial tissue and smooth muscle tissue. Two or more organs working together in the execution of a specific body function form an organ system, also called a biological system or body system. An organ's tissues can be broadly categorized as parenchyma, the functional tissue, and stroma, the structural tissue with supportive, connective, or ancillary functions. Toronto
Toronto ( ; or ) is the capital city of the Canadian province of Ontario. With a recorded population of 2,794,356 in 2021, it is the most populous city in Canada and the fourth most populous city in North America. The city is the anchor of the Golden Horseshoe, an urban agglomeration of 9,765,188 people (as of 2021) surrounding the western end of Lake Ontario, while the Greater Toronto Area proper had a 2021 population of 6,712,341. Toronto is an international centre of business, finance, arts, sports and culture, and is recognized as one of the most multicultural and cosmopolitan cities in the world. Indigenous peoples have travelled through and inhabited the Toronto area, located on a broad sloping plateau interspersed with rivers, deep ravines, and urban forest, for more than 10,000 years. Drag And Drop
In computer graphical user interfaces, drag and drop is a pointing device gesture in which the user selects a virtual object by "grabbing" it and dragging it to a different location or onto another virtual object. In general, it can be used to invoke many kinds of actions, or create various types of associations between two abstract objects. As a feature, drag-and-drop support is not found in all software, though it is sometimes a fast and easy-to-learn technique. However, it is not always clear to users that an item can be dragged and dropped, or what is the command performed by the drag and drop, which can decrease usability.
